TAXATION IN FRANCE.

BUSINESS TURNOVER IMPOST. A COMPROMISE IN CABINET. (Per Press Association— Copyright.) (Received This Day, 8.55 a.m.) M. Briand's plucky threat to form a Right-wing Ministry if tho Radical Socialists in his Cabinet continued their opposition to M. Dauber's plans has Ikkju temporarily successful. Ine dissenting Ministers have withdrawn their objections, M. Douber having offered to' withdraw his proposal for a double turnover tax. He will substitute instead an extraordinary temporary tax upon gross takings, bringing in dSUU million francs, which is much the same as the turnover.tax, but verbal changes enabled the dissentients to save their M ' Doumer's plans will bring in increased . taxation totalling 8,800,000,000 ifrancs. , , M Briand's respite lasts at least, until January 12, when the Parliamentaiy discussion on the Budget begins.

THE SCOPE OF THE TAX. .OBJECT OF THE AGREEMENT. PARIS, Decemer 29. The tax payments whereby M. Doumer proposes to obtain nearly 50 per cent of the estimated Budget of nine milliards of francs appears to be simply a disguised tax on business turnovers, which is opposed by Radicals, a-ho, however, agreed to the tax m. order to avoid a Cabinet split on the eve of the Parliamentayr recess. . M. Doumer, in exchange, promised to introduce a Bill to reform direct taxes in conformity with democratic principles, thus meeting the Radical demand for .the widening of the incometax. THE FINANCIAL BAROMETER. RECOVERY OF THE FRANC. (Reuter.) (Received This Day, 11.30 a.m.) LONDON, December 30. The settlement of the French Government's financial proposals resulted in a notable recovery of the French franc in London during the morning, to 1271.
